Garden upkeep is an essential practice for keeping outside areas healthy, lively, and welcoming throughout the year. A well-maintained garden not only improves a home's visual appeal however likewise ensures the longevity of its plants and features. Maintenance includes regular jobs such as pruning, deadheading, weeding, watering, and soil care. By addressing these needs regularly, gardeners can prevent pest problems, control disease spread, and preserve a well balanced environment where plants flourish. Seasonal considerations, such as mulching in the spring or safeguarding fragile plants in winter season, are likewise important to sustaining garden vigor. Beyond aesthetic appeals, appropriate garden upkeep plays a role in supporting plant health and biodiversity. Eliminating diseased or broken foliage helps avoid pathogens from spreading, while tactical pruning motivates new growth and flowering. Soil conditioning-- through composting, aeration, and raw material replenishment-- provides the nutrients plants need to grow. Additionally, the thoughtful combination of companion planting and pollinator-friendly species can improve garden strength while adding to local ecosystems. A structured upkeep schedule helps homeowners prepare for continuous needs and avoid expensive overhauls later on. This schedule frequently consists of monthly evaluations, seasonal clean-ups, and targeted treatments as required. Whether for decorative flower beds, veggie plots, or mixed-use landscapes, constant care makes sure that the garden remains a source of satisfaction and charm all year long
